The Association Intervita Onlus is a non-confessional, non-political, independent Non-Governmental Organisation cooperating for development. Founded in Milan in 1999, we work in the countries of the world’s south, collaborating with local partners to improve the living conditions of the populations of the poorest areas. Intervita Onlus specialises in integrated development projects: we therefore choose to intervene in areas with high poverty indexes where, by working in various sectors at the same time – health, education, food safety, production, rights for women and children, environmental sustainability and community participation – we can lay solid bases for a real, lasting community development.

Activities
Intervita works in Tanzania since 2009, namely in the districts of Ludewa (South-West) and Arumeru (North) in cooperation with Italian and Tanzanian partners and with the main objective of promoting the access to primary education, the development of income generation activities, the strengthening of food security, the protection of natural resources and the spreading of sustainable technologies.

Scope of the job
The selected person will be in charge of representing Intervita in the country, coordinating the activities, and ensuring the compliance with Intervita managing process. Being based in the capital city, he/she will run and develop the activities through frequent missions in Ludewa and Arumeru Districts.

Requirements
- Experience in management and implementation of international cooperation projects (5 yrs)
- Mastery of the relevant technical tools (ex. Project Cycle Management)
- Excellent communication skill and sensitivity in dealing with local institutions on critical issues
- Very flexible, patient and with a positive attitude
- Dynamic and willing to take initiative to complete tasks
- Problem solving skills
- Excellent knowledge in English, both written and spoken, and Italian
- Computer literate

Desired skills
- Previous experience in management of child sponsorship programs
- Previous experience in childhood projects, especially focused on primary education
- Previous experience as NGO Country Representative
- Previous overseas work in Tanzania
- Proved experience in writing projects for main donor agencies (UE, UN agencies, Ministries of Foreign Affairs, etc.)

Duties
- Start up of a representative office: to start the Intervita office in the country by finalizing the registration procedure and by ensuring the installation (rent of an office, selection of the local staff, etc.)
- Child Sponsorship Management: to make sure that the Intervita procedures (child sponsorship Manual) are properly applied by the partners and/or directly by the Intervita staff
- Identification of partners and projects: to identify reliable partners, supervise them in drafting the project proposals to be submitted to Intervita and ensuring that the funding contract documents are drawn up properly
- Project monitoring and evaluation: to undertake regular visits to the project sites to gain a clear understanding of project conditions, requirements and constraints; to support Intervita in evaluating of the projects; to supervise the partners in the drawing up of periodical and final reports
- Office Management and Logistic: to ensure adequate procedures in managing the Intervita Office (human, financial and material resources) and provide logistic support to the missions undertaken by the headquarters for different purposes
- Networking: to manage the relationship with the local authorities and to evaluate the possibility of creating partnerships with UN and other International agencies operating in the country
- Application of the procedures: to ensure the compliance with the Management Model and the Ethical Code adopted by Intervita according to the Dlgs 231/01
